local plugin_name = "opentelemetry"
local core = require("apisix.core")
local plugin = require("apisix.plugin")
local process = require("ngx.process")
local always_off_sampler_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.sampling.always_off_sampler").new
local always_on_sampler_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.sampling.always_on_sampler").new
local parent_base_sampler_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.sampling.parent_base_sampler").new
local trace_id_ratio_sampler_new =
require("opentelemetry.trace.sampling.trace_id_ratio_sampler").new
local exporter_client_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.exporter.http_client").new
local otlp_exporter_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.exporter.otlp").new
local batch_span_processor_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.batch_span_processor").new
local id_generator = require("opentelemetry.trace.id_generator")
local tracer_provider_new = require("opentelemetry.trace.tracer_provider").new
local span_kind = require("opentelemetry.trace.span_kind")
local span_status = require("opentelemetry.trace.span_status")
local resource_new = require("opentelemetry.resource").new
local attr = require("opentelemetry.attribute")
local context = require("opentelemetry.context").new()
local trace_context_propagator =
require("opentelemetry.trace.propagation.text_map.trace_context_propagator").new()
local ngx = ngx
local ngx_var = ngx.var
local table = table
local type = type
local pairs = pairs
local ipairs = ipairs
local unpack = unpack
local string_format = string.format
local string_lower = string.lower
local update_time = ngx.update_time
local tostring = tostring
local lrucache = core.lrucache.new({
type = 'plugin', count = 128, ttl = 24 * 60 * 60,
})
local asterisk = string.byte("*", 1)
-- capture the library's default (random) generator once, so wrapping it below
-- stays idempotent even when create_tracer_obj re-runs after cache expiry
local original_new_ids = id_generator.new_ids
-- expects an already-lowercased string
local function is_valid_trace_id(trace_id)
if not trace_id or #trace_id ~= 32 then
return false
end
if not trace_id:match("^[0-9a-f]+$") then
return false
end
-- W3C Trace Context: all-zero trace_id is invalid
if trace_id == "00000000000000000000000000000000" then
return false
end
return true
end
local metadata_schema = {
type = "object",
properties = {
trace_id_source = {
type = "string",
enum = {"x-request-id", "random"},
description = "the source of trace id",
default = "random",
},
resource = {
type = "object",
description = "additional resource",
additionalProperties = {{type = "boolean"}, {type = "number"}, {type = "string"}},
},
collector = {
type = "object",
description = "opentelemetry collector",
properties = {
address = {type = "string", description = "host:port", default = "127.0.0.1:4318"},
request_timeout = {type = "integer", description = "second uint", default = 3},
request_headers = {
type = "object",
description = "http headers",
additionalProperties = {
one_of = {{type = "boolean"},{type = "number"}, {type = "string"}},
},
}
},
default = {address = "127.0.0.1:4318", request_timeout = 3}
},
batch_span_processor = {
type = "object",
description = "batch span processor",
properties = {
drop_on_queue_full = {
type = "boolean",
description = "if true, drop span when queue is full,"
.. " otherwise force process batches",
},
max_queue_size = {
type = "integer",
description = "maximum queue size to buffer spans for delayed processing",
},
batch_timeout = {
type = "number",
description = "maximum duration for constructing a batch",
},
inactive_timeout = {
type = "number",
description = "maximum duration for processing batches",
},
max_export_batch_size = {
type = "integer",
description = "maximum number of spans to process in a single batch",
}
},
default = {},
},
set_ngx_var = {
type = "boolean",
description = "set nginx variables",
default = false,
},
},
}
local schema = {
type = "object",
properties = {
sampler = {
type = "object",
properties = {
name = {
type = "string",
enum = {"always_on", "always_off", "trace_id_ratio", "parent_base"},
description = "sampling strategy",
default = "always_off"
},
options = {
type = "object",
properties = {
fraction = {
type = "number", description = "trace_id_ratio fraction", default = 0
},
root = {
type = "object",
description = "parent_base root sampler",
properties = {
name = {
type = "string",
enum = {"always_on", "always_off", "trace_id_ratio"},
description = "sampling strategy",
default = "always_off"
},
options = {
type = "object",
properties = {
fraction = {
type = "number",
description = "trace_id_ratio fraction parameter",
default = 0,
},
},
default = {fraction = 0}
}
},
default = {name = "always_off", options = {fraction = 0}}
},
},
default = {fraction = 0, root = {name = "always_off"}}
}
},
default = {name = "always_off", options = {fraction = 0, root = {name = "always_off"}}}
},
additional_attributes = {
type = "array",
items = {
type = "string",
minLength = 1,
}
},
additional_header_prefix_attributes = {
type = "array",
items = {
type = "string",
minLength = 1,
}
}
}
}
local _M = {
version = 0.1,
priority = 12009,
name = plugin_name,
schema = schema,
metadata_schema = metadata_schema,
}
function _M.check_schema(conf, schema_type)
if schema_type == core.schema.TYPE_METADATA then
local ok, err = core.schema.check(metadata_schema, conf)
if not ok then
return ok, err
end
local check = {"collector.address"}
core.utils.check_https(check, conf, plugin_name)
return true
end
return core.schema.check(schema, conf)
end
local hostname
local sampler_factory
function _M.init()
if process.type() ~= "worker" then
return
end
sampler_factory = {
always_off = always_off_sampler_new,
always_on = always_on_sampler_new,
parent_base = parent_base_sampler_new,
trace_id_ratio = trace_id_ratio_sampler_new,
}
hostname = core.utils.gethostname()
end
local function create_tracer_obj(conf, plugin_info)
-- id_generator is a shared module, so restore the default before applying
-- the override: without this, switching trace_id_source back to "random"
-- would keep honoring X-Request-Id until the worker restarts
id_generator.new_ids = original_new_ids
if plugin_info.trace_id_source == "x-request-id" then
id_generator.new_ids = function()
local trace_id = core.request.headers()["x-request-id"]
or ngx_var.request_id
-- a duplicated X-Request-Id makes get_headers() return a table;
-- only a plain, valid 32-hex string can be used as a trace_id,
-- anything else (UUID, table, empty, ...) falls back to the
-- default generator instead of crashing the otlp encoder
if type(trace_id) == "string" then
trace_id = string_lower(trace_id)
if is_valid_trace_id(trace_id) then
return trace_id, id_generator.new_span_id()
end
end
return original_new_ids()
end
end
-- create exporter
local exporter = otlp_exporter_new(exporter_client_new(plugin_info.collector.address,
plugin_info.collector.request_timeout,
plugin_info.collector.request_headers))
-- create span processor
local batch_span_processor = batch_span_processor_new(exporter,
plugin_info.batch_span_processor)
-- create sampler
local sampler
local sampler_name = conf.sampler.name
local sampler_options = conf.sampler.options
if sampler_name == "parent_base" then
local root_sampler
if sampler_options.root then
local name, fraction = sampler_options.root.name, sampler_options.root.options.fraction
root_sampler = sampler_factory[name](fraction)
else
root_sampler = always_off_sampler_new()
end
sampler = sampler_factory[sampler_name](root_sampler)
else
sampler = sampler_factory[sampler_name](sampler_options.fraction)
end
local resource_attrs = {attr.string("hostname", hostname)}
if plugin_info.resource then
if not plugin_info.resource["service.name"] then
table.insert(resource_attrs, attr.string("service.name", "APISIX"))
end
for k, v in pairs(plugin_info.resource) do
if type(v) == "string" then
table.insert(resource_attrs, attr.string(k, v))
end
if type(v) == "number" then
table.insert(resource_attrs, attr.double(k, v))
end
if type(v) == "boolean" then
table.insert(resource_attrs, attr.bool(k, v))
end
end
end
-- create tracer provider
local tp = tracer_provider_new(batch_span_processor, {
resource = resource_new(unpack(resource_attrs)),
sampler = sampler,
})
-- create tracer
return tp:tracer("opentelemetry-lua")
end
-- Coerce a header/var value to a string suitable for an OTel string attribute.
-- ngx.req.get_headers() returns a Lua table for multi-value headers — running
-- `tostring()` over a table emits "table: 0x..." which is useless in a span,
-- so join multi-value entries instead. Returns nil when the value cannot be
-- represented (caller should skip the attribute in that case).
local function coerce_attr_value(val)
if val == nil then
return nil
end
if type(val) == "table" then
return table.concat(val, ", ")
end
return tostring(val)
end
local function inject_attributes(attributes, wanted_attributes, source, with_prefix)
for _, key in ipairs(wanted_attributes) do
local is_key_a_match = #key >= 2 and key:byte(-1) == asterisk and with_prefix
if is_key_a_match then
local prefix = key:sub(0, -2)
for possible_key, value in pairs(source) do
if core.string.has_prefix(possible_key, prefix) then
local coerced = coerce_attr_value(value)
if coerced ~= nil then
core.table.insert(attributes, attr.string(possible_key, coerced))
end
end
end
else
-- ~= nil so boolean `false` survives instead of being silently dropped.
local val = source[key]
if val ~= nil then
local coerced = coerce_attr_value(val)
if coerced ~= nil then
core.table.insert(attributes, attr.string(key, coerced))
end
end
end
end
end
function _M.rewrite(conf, api_ctx)
local metadata = plugin.plugin_metadata(plugin_name)
if metadata == nil then
core.log.warn("plugin_metadata is required for opentelemetry plugin to working properly")
return
end
core.log.info("metadata: ", core.json.delay_encode(metadata))
local plugin_info = metadata.value
local vars = api_ctx.var
-- key the cache on modifiedIndex so the tracer is rebuilt when metadata changes
local tracer, err = core.lrucache.plugin_ctx(lrucache, api_ctx, metadata.modifiedIndex,
create_tracer_obj, conf, plugin_info)
if not tracer then
core.log.error("failed to fetch tracer object: ", err)
return
end
local span_name = vars.method
local attributes = {
attr.string("net.host.name", vars.host),
-- deprecated attributes
attr.string("http.method", vars.method),
attr.string("http.scheme", vars.scheme),
attr.string("http.target", vars.request_uri),
attr.string("http.user_agent", vars.http_user_agent),
-- new attributes
attr.string("http.request.method", vars.method),
attr.string("url.scheme", vars.scheme),
attr.string("url.path", vars.uri),
attr.string("user_agent.original", vars.http_user_agent),
}
if api_ctx.curr_req_matched then
table.insert(attributes, attr.string("apisix.route_id", api_ctx.route_id))
table.insert(attributes, attr.string("apisix.route_name", api_ctx.route_name))
table.insert(attributes, attr.string("http.route", api_ctx.curr_req_matched._path))
span_name = span_name .. " " .. api_ctx.curr_req_matched._path
end
if api_ctx.service_id then
table.insert(attributes, attr.string("apisix.service_id", api_ctx.service_id))
table.insert(attributes, attr.string("apisix.service_name", api_ctx.service_name))
end
-- extract trace context from the headers of downstream HTTP request
local upstream_context = trace_context_propagator:extract(context, ngx.req)
local ctx = tracer:start(upstream_context, span_name, {
kind = span_kind.server,
attributes = attributes,
})
if plugin_info.set_ngx_var then
local span_context = ctx:span():context()
ngx_var.opentelemetry_context_traceparent = string_format("00-%s-%s-%02x",
span_context.trace_id,
span_context.span_id,
span_context.trace_flags)
ngx_var.opentelemetry_trace_id = span_context.trace_id
ngx_var.opentelemetry_span_id = span_context.span_id
end
if not ctx:span():is_recording() and ngx.ctx.tracing then
ngx.ctx.tracing.skip = true
end
api_ctx.otel_context_token = ctx:attach()
-- inject trace context into the headers of upstream HTTP request
trace_context_propagator:inject(ctx, ngx.req)
end
local function create_child_span(tracer, parent_span_ctx, spans, span)
if not span or span.finished then
return
end
span.finished = true
local new_span_ctx, new_span = tracer:start(parent_span_ctx, span.name,
{
kind = span.kind,
attributes = span.attributes,
})
new_span.start_time = span.start_time
for _, idx in ipairs(span.child_ids or {}) do
create_child_span(tracer, new_span_ctx, spans, spans[idx])
end
if span.status then
new_span:set_status(span.status.code, span.status.message)
end
new_span:finish(span.end_time)
end
local function inject_core_spans(root_span_ctx, api_ctx, conf)
local tracing = api_ctx.ngx_ctx.tracing
if not tracing then
return
end
local span = root_span_ctx:span()
local metadata = plugin.plugin_metadata(plugin_name)
local plugin_info = metadata.value
if span and not span:is_recording() then
return
end
local inject_conf = {
sampler = {
name = "always_on",
options = conf.sampler.options
},
additional_attributes = conf.additional_attributes,
additional_header_prefix_attributes = conf.additional_header_prefix_attributes
}
-- separate key from the rewrite tracer; modifiedIndex rebuilds it on metadata change
local cache_key = "inject_core_spans#" .. tostring(metadata.modifiedIndex)
local tracer, err = core.lrucache.plugin_ctx(lrucache, api_ctx, cache_key,
create_tracer_obj, inject_conf, plugin_info)
if not tracer then
core.log.error("failed to fetch tracer object: ", err)
return
end
if #tracing.spans == 0 then
return
end
span.start_time = tracing.spans[1].start_time
local root_span = tracing.root_span
local spans = tracing.spans
for _, idx in ipairs(root_span.child_ids or {}) do
create_child_span(tracer, root_span_ctx, spans, spans[idx])
end
end
function _M.log(conf, api_ctx)
if api_ctx.otel_context_token then
-- ctx:detach() is not necessary, because of ctx is stored in ngx.ctx
local resp_source = core.response.get_response_source(api_ctx)
local status_code = ngx.status
-- get span from current context
local ctx = context:current()
local span = ctx:span()
span:set_attributes(attr.string("apisix.response_source", resp_source))
if status_code and status_code >= 500 then
span:set_status(span_status.ERROR,
resp_source .. " error: " .. status_code)
end
inject_core_spans(ctx, api_ctx, conf)
span:set_attributes(attr.int("http.status_code", status_code),
attr.int("http.response.status_code", status_code))
local attributes = {}
if conf.additional_attributes then
inject_attributes(attributes, conf.additional_attributes, api_ctx.var, false)
end
if conf.additional_header_prefix_attributes then
inject_attributes(
attributes,
conf.additional_header_prefix_attributes,
core.request.headers(api_ctx),
true
)
end
for i = 1, #attributes do
span:set_attributes(attributes[i])
end
update_time()
span:finish()
end
end
return _M
